Pair of Louis XV gilt bronze candlesticks, finely chased, tulip-shaped socket on a wavy baluster stem decorated with foliage, mounted on a base with cyma molding and contours chased with a vegetal garland and small stylized shells, from the 18th century.
These candlesticks are in good condition and of very high quality. They do not have candle holders.
Please note: some soiling, minor dents, scratches and wear consistent with age, see photos.
